Katherine Marie ANDERSON was born 7 January 1928 in Deep River, Connecticut, USA

Katherine Marie ANDERSON was the child of Carl Richard ANDERSON   and   Hattie Belle LEFFINGWELL

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Katherine Marie  married  John Alfred BRINK 24 July 1948 in Deep River, Connecticut, USA .  John Alfred BRINK  was born 22 April 1926 in Hartford, Connecticut, USA.  John Alfred died 12 June 2004 John Alfred was the child of John Alfred BRINK and Hildur Marie ANDERSON.

Katherine Marie ANDERSON died April 1982

Invention The microwave oven was invented accidentally in 1945 by Percy Spencer, a Raytheon engineer. While testing a magnetron, he noticed microwaves melted a candy bar in his pocket. Experimenting further, he discovered microwaves could cook food quickly. Raytheon patented the process, and by 1947, they built the first commercial microwave oven, called the 'Radarange.' Initially used in commercial settings, microwaves becomes affordable for home use by the 1960s and 1970s, revolutionizing cooking.

Invention The cell phone was invented by Martin Cooper of Motorola. On April 3, 1973, he made the first handheld mobile phone call with the Motorola DynaTAC. This device weighed 2.5 pounds and was 10 inches long, offering 30 minutes of talk time and requiring 10 hours to charge. The first commercial cell phone was released in 1983, revolutionizing communication and leading to the modern smartphones we use today.
